I ordered two 20” pizzas: The Works and a Pepperoni, over the phone for a Wednesday 2 pm pickup. They gave a reasonable 25-minute prep time, and parking was hassle-free with only one person in front of me. I also requested a bottle of ranch, which they provided after some delay. Pretty easy pickup overall though.
Where things went downhill was in the actual flavor. While the pizza and dough had a familiar taste, the sauce was unexpectedly sweet, and I could definitely taste sugar in it. Even the ranch had a slightly yellow tint and tasted sugary. If you’re a fan of a sweeter sauce, this might be perfect, but it’s not what I was expecting.
Overall, the ingredients and toppings were good quality, but the sweetness threw me off. I’ll likely stick to the Bambino’s on Palomar moving forward.
